Economics

10 hours approximate study time. Relevant for Economics.

We will take for granted knowledge of basic algebraic manipulations, including simplifying single equations for the value of a variable in terms of other parameters and solving two-equation, two-variable problems. We will also assume students are familiar with moving between algebraic and graphical representations of functions of two variables (most importantly, straight lines).

Differential calculus will be used in some optimization problems, and students should be familiar with techniques of differentiation for polynomials and exponential functions, in particular. Parts of our course deal with situations of uncertainty, and for this reason, it is helpful for students to be familiar with the basics of probability theory, and the concepts of expected value and variance, in particular.

Economics-specific concepts to know to include the following: opportunity cost; marginal cost and marginal revenue; elasticity; demand curve; (industry) supply curve; Nash equilibrium
